Mara

/mär'-ə/ · Ma·ra · IPA /ˈmɑːɹə/
01 n. The principal or ruling evil spirit.

02 n. A female demon who torments people in sleep by crouching on their chests or stomachs, or by causing terrifying visions.

03 n. The Patagonian cavy, a hare-like rodent (Dolichotis patagonum or Dolichotis Patagonicus) of the pampas of Argentina.
